#930b40 - RGB(147, 11, 64) - Rose Bud Cherry Color FAQ

What is the color code for Rose Bud Cherry?

Hex color code for Rose Bud Cherry color is #930b40. RGB color code for rose bud cherry color is rgb(147, 11, 64).

What is the RGB value of #930b40?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#930b40 is rgb(147, 11, 64).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'147' indicates the intensity of the red component, '11' represents the green component's intensity, and '64'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#930b40.

What does RGB 147,11,64 mean?

The RGB color 147, 11, 64 represents a dull and muted shade of Red. The websafe version of this color is hex 990033. This color might be commonly referred to as a shade similar to Rose Bud Cherry.
